Very good location, clean and comfortable
Stickman1 on 09/02/2018 19:30
I chose this hotel for its location near the Indian Museum. Itâs down a laneway just off busy Sudder Street and was very quiet, except for a mosque call at 5:15am which lasted only 5 minutes. If you turn left from the hotel, then right for 100m, you will see the More Supermarket; or turn left and left again for 50m for the Kathleen Bakery.
My room ( no.307) was a bit small but very well appointed, with a kettle, bar fridge and safe (all rarities in India), very good free wifi ( with a router just outside my room), a comfortable bed, good reading light and convenient charging point. The AC and ceiling fan worked well but were hardly needed in the cool weather. Some of the wallpaper was peeling off, but the room was comfortable and had a view of a large tree which housed a lot of birds, and it was a pleasant surprise to hesr birdsong in the middle of Calcutta. The flat screen TV didnât have any English language channels.
The bathroom fittings and tiles were new and some minimal toiletries were provided. The water did get hot, but not in time for a shower at 6am on my last day.
The staff were welcoming and helpful, spoke English well and attended to queries/problems quickly. I was surprised to see the female housekeepers, the first I have ever seen in India. There is a next-day laundry service, and a free English language newspaper ( usually The Times if India, but they will provide The Telegraph if asked).
There is a restaurant with a very basic Western or Indian breakfast (very uncomfortable chairs!) and a small lobby with seats.
There is a taxi stand almost right outside on Sudder Street, the fare to the airport is Rs350 ( or Rs400 from 6pm to 6am).
The securiy is very good, with a guard on duty, an electronic room key and the safe.
I found this hotel very comfortable and convenient, but travellers who want everything spic and span had better stay somewhere else and pay much more. The biggest drawback for me was no BBC or CNN on the TV, but I used the wifi to listen to the BBC on my phone.
